REWE, EDEKA and Netto are currently recalling various frozen products because there could be foreign bodies in the items. We strongly advise against consuming the affected product.
The Federal Office of Consumer Protection and Food Safety (BVL) reports on its portal “www.lebensmittelwarning.de” about the recall of various frozen products that could pose a health risk due to the foreign bodies they may contain. The items were sold at REWE, EDEKA and Netto Marken-Discount.
Metal shavings in frozen spinach
According to consumer information, the company ARDO NV has expanded an existing product recall from March 1, 2024 of the item REWE Beste Wahl, Junger Spinach Chopped in the 450 gram packaging with the best before date (BBD) 01/2026 and the production batches 144003 and 144004.
For reasons of preventive consumer protection, the company is also recalling the following items:
REWE Best Choice, Young Spinach Chopped 450 grams (Best Before 12/2025 and 01/2026) EDEKA Young Spinach Chopped, 450 g, frozen (Best Before 12/2025 and 01/2026) Netto Marken-Discount Best Harvest Young Spinach Chopped, 450 g , frozen (best before 12/2025 and 01/2026)
It cannot be ruled out that there are metal shavings in individual packaging of the above-mentioned products.
Foreign bodies such as metal shavings in food can cause various injuries and problems, such as injuries to the mouth and throat. Internal injuries cannot be ruled out either. We therefore strongly advise against consuming such products.
Customers who have purchased one of the affected products are asked not to use this frozen spinach. You can return it to your shopping location without presenting the receipt for a refund of the purchase price. (ad)
